From: Quantification and mitigation of byproduct formation by low-glycerol-producing Saccharomyces cerevisiae strains containing Calvin-cycle enzymes

Fig. 4

Growth, glucose consumption, ethanol formation, acetaldehyde formation and glycerol formation in anaerobic bioreactor batch cultures of S. cerevisiae strains IME324 (reference strain lacking PRK/RuBisCO bypass) (A), IMX1489 (Δgpd2, non-ox PPP↑, pDAN1-prk, 15 × cbbm, GroES/GroEL)(B), IMX2736 (Δgpd2, non-ox PPP↑, pDAN1-prk, 2 × cbbm, GroES/GroEL)(C), IMX2701 (Δgpd2, non-ox PPP↑, pDAN1-prk-CLN2PEST, 2 × cbbm, GroES/GroEL)(D), IMX2593 (Δgpd2, non-ox PPP↑, pDAN1-prk-19aa, 2 × cbbm, GroES/GroEL)(E) and IMX2608 (Δgpd2, non-ox PPP↑, pANB1-prk, 2 × cbbm, GroES/GroEL) (F) Cultures were grown anaerobically at pH 5 and at 30 °C on synthetic medium containing 20 g L−1 glucose. Representative cultures of independent duplicate experiments are shown, corresponding replicate of each culture shown in Additional file 7: Figure S3
